What they do

A Dental Assistant assists dentists in caring for patient's teeth. Helps patients get ready for treatment; prepares equipment and supplies. May perform some dental procedures under the direction of a dentist, such as fluoride application, if allowed under state regulations. Works in dental offices.

Job Description

Assistant Professor of Specialty Dental Medicine Department College of Dental Medicine Position Category Faculty Job Description Assistant Professor of Specialty Dental Medicine plays a vital role in supporting patient care delivery, student clinical education, and the daily operations of the dental school clinic. This individual provides technical expertise in specialized areas of dentistry (e.g., prosthodontics, periodontics, oral surgery, endodontics), assists faculty in clinical instruction, ensures regulatory compliance, and helps maintain high standards of safety, efficiency, and patient service. The Clinical Specialist serves as a key resource for both students and clinical faculty Required Qualifications Dental degree (e.g., DDS, DMD) with specialization or advanced training. Minimum of 3 years of clinical experience in a dental practice or academic setting preferred. Strong knowledge of specialty dental procedures, instrumentation, and materials. Excellent organizational, interpersonal, and communication skills Preferred Qualifications Prior experience working in an academic dental clinic. Familiarity with electronic health record systems (e.g., AxiUm). BLS certification and knowledge of emergency response protocols. Experience in mentoring or training dental students or staff Physical Demands Campus LMU Tower Job Duty
Job Duty Clinical Support and Oversight:
Provide expert support in designated specialty areas (e.g., removable prosthodontics, surgical setups, implant workflows). Prepare and maintain instruments, materials, and supplies needed for clinical procedures. Ensure treatment rooms and equipment are properly set up and maintained for optimal functionality
Job Duty Student Instruction and Guidance:
Assist students during clinical sessions by reinforcing proper techniques and procedural protocols. Support faculty in evaluating students clinical performance and readiness for procedures. Promote professionalism, infection control, and patient-centered care among student providers
Job Duty Specialty Clinic Operations:
Coordinate specialty clinics and assist in managing appointment flow, faculty coverage, and case follow-up. Assist with documentation, case presentations, and interdepartmental referrals as needed
Job Duty Quality Assurance and Compliance:
Ensure adherence to clinic policies, infection control guidelines, HIPAA, and OSHA regulations. Participate in clinical audits, chart reviews, and safety checks. Report and assist in resolving clinical issues or patient concerns in a timely and professional manner
Job Duty Training and Calibration:
Participate in faculty and staff calibration sessions related to clinical protocols and evaluation criteria. Provide onboarding and continuing education support for new staff and students on specialty procedures and workflows
Job Duty Inventory and Equipment Management:
Monitor inventory levels of materials and supplies for assigned areas; assist in ordering and restocking. Ensure proper operation and maintenance of clinical and specialty equipment
Job Duty Interprofessional and Collaborative Support:
Work closely with faculty, administrative teams, and dental assistants to support efficient and collaborative care. Serve as a liaison between clinical and academic departments when needed
Job Duty Inclusive Excellence and Patient Experience:
Contribute to a respectful, inclusive, and supportive clinic culture for all patients, students, and team members. Promote an environment that values cultural competence, empathy, and diversity in patient care Job Duty Other Duties as
